#675c59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#675c59 is composed of 40.4% red, 36.1%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 13.6%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 12.9 degrees, a saturation of 7.3% and a lightness of 37.6%. #675c59 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ceb8b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#675c59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080707 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#675c59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#675c59 is the less saturated color, while #c02900 is the most saturated one.
